Robin Kovacs, Left Wing

Robin Kovacs has been on the Rangers’ watch for quite some time now and gave the organization the belief that he is ready to come over from Europe.

The 19-year-old winger, straight out of Stockholm, Sweden, is a speedy skater that has a chance to become a very good NHL’er, given the time.

The Blueshirts selected Kovacs in the third round of the 2015 NHL draft and were happy to see the numbers he put up in Europe. With Allsvenskan, he put up some impressive stats across his time with the J18, J20, and AIK teams.

For starters, in 2012-13, Kovacs had 14 goals and 16 assists in the J18 Allsvenskan league. The following season, in the same league, those numbers dropped.

However, in his second year with the AIK J20 team, he scored 15 goals and 13 assists in the Super Elite league.

2015-16 proved to be his best season yet, finishing with 34 points with AIK (21 goals and 13 assists), one assist with Rögle BK, and six points with the Sweden U20 team.

The Rangers are hoping for big things from Kovacs and want to see them soon. As mentioned before, he has been on the watch of the club for some time now. Now, it’s time for business.
